As part of the Financial Wellbeing Assist team the Demand Planning Lead will specialise in research and analysis to predict customer demand to guide operational resource requirements to meet customer serviceability, operational and regulatory targets. This role will engage in a variety of tasks such as creating and maintaining forecast models, inform operations of potential staffing gaps, assess future workforce demands as well as incorporating business intelligence and forecasting information gathered from stakeholders such as credit risk and finance. The incumbent is responsible for forecasting the demand for Financial Wellbeing Assist and working with the operational leads and performance lead on the available resources and capabilities needed to meet the demand.
The Demand Planning Lead will lead/drive monthly discussions across Credit Risk and Financial Wellbeing Assist (and with other stakeholders across the value chain) and consider data from many sources when arriving at their forecasts, including but not limited to strategy challenges, technology implementations, budgets, operational targets, and seasonal variances attributed to natural disasters, social and economic environments.
